Earnings for Engineering Graduates from Harvard University

Students who complete Harvard University’s Engineering program earn the following amounts (per the U.S. Department of Education’s College Scorecard):

Median earnings by years after graduation for Engineering at Harvard University
Years After Graduation Median Earnings
1 year $137,302
2 years $137,605
5 years $86,477
